Question 141

Who advises people in Germany on legal issues and represents them in court?

Deutsch: Wer berät in Deutschland Personen bei Rechtsfragen und vertritt sie vor Gericht?

Answer options

  • a lay judge
  • a public prosecutor
  • a lawyerCorrect answer
  • one judge

Explanation

The question relates to the German legal system and the various roles in it. In Germany, there are different people with legal tasks, for example in the courtroom or during investigations. Not all of them are allowed to advise citizens or represent them in court. In order to find the right answer, it is necessary to know which professional group is legally responsible for helping clients with legal issues and representing their interests in court proceedings.
